Report an Investment Scam and Block Recovery Fraud

    Reporting feeds intelligence and gets you on warning lists for the inevitable 'recovery agent' approach.

    What to do

      • UK: Action Fraud + FCA ScamSmart; AU: Scamwatch + ReportCyber; US: IC3.gov + FTC + SEC tips
      • Report the scammer's profile to the platform you met them on (Tinder, Instagram, WhatsApp, LinkedIn)
      • Block the scammer everywhere and expect a 'recovery agent' to appear within days — don't engage
      • Freeze your credit report; rotate banking and email passwords with 2FA
      • Speak to a regulated financial counsellor about insolvency / hardship options if the loss is large
